AMU – Designer and Coordinator of Development Cooperation Projects

Search for a Designer and Coordinator of Development Cooperation Projects - at the headquarters - Grottaferrata (Rome)

 

The NGO AMU ( www.amu-it.eu ) is selecting a Designer and Project Coordinator , at the Grottaferrata office, who will be responsible for coordinating development cooperation projects in collaboration with local counterparts in different geographical areas and fields of intervention. Full-time contract of 6+6 months, with a permanent contract. Deadline for sending CVs: 14/11/2022 Profile sought FUNCTION:

  • Coordinate development cooperation projects;
  • Provide support and technical assistance to local counterparts.

MAIN TASKS:

  • Analyze project proposals received from local counterparts, develop and carry out feasibility studies on them in collaboration with local counterparts.
  • Develop projects and prepare complete documentation in collaboration with local counterparts.
  • Manage projects in collaboration with local counterparts, providing them with support and technical assistance.
  • Monitor and supervise all management, procedural and relational aspects of the projects entrusted, both at headquarters and in the countries of implementation through specific periodic missions.
  • Ensure that activities are carried out according to the times and methods established by the project and any institutional financiers.
  • Analyze and verify project reporting prepared by local counterparts and ensure its correct preparation.
  • Evaluate the results and impacts of the projects implemented, drafting the related reports.
  • Coordinate with the Communications and Fundraising Office, the Institutional Partnerships Office, the Administration and Human Resources Office and the Global Citizenship Education Sector in defining intervention, financing and project administration strategies.
  • Draft project proposals to submit to institutional funders.

REQUIREMENTS:

  • Five-year degree in economic/social disciplines, preferably development cooperation or international political science.
  • Masters or training courses in social impact design and evaluation.
  • At least 3 years of experience in planning, coordinating and managing development cooperation projects.
  • Knowledge and practical experience of the project cycle, the Theory of Change approach and related operational tools.
  • Knowledge of the main methodologies for generating and evaluating social impact.
  • Knowledge of the main constituent elements of a business plan, for the implementation of production and community development projects (preferential).
  • Ability to draft reports and reports.
  • Excellent knowledge of English and knowledge of at least one other foreign language (among Arabic, French, Spanish and Portuguese).
  • Strategic vision ability.
  • Organizational autonomy and initiative, ability to manage time and resources, ability to analyze one’s work and the results achieved with a view to continuous improvement.
  • Ability to work in a team, ability to coordinate the work of other people and ability to mediate conflicts.
  • Ability to manage partnership networks and institutional relations at international and intercultural level.
  • Ability to research and analyze data and information on the web.
  • Knowledge and ability to use current MS Office applications or equivalent, especially Excel and equivalent.
  • Availability for short-term missions outside Europe

 

Contract type

  • Initial 6-month maternity leave replacement contract;
  • Subsequent full-time, fixed-term employee contract lasting 6 months, renewable;
  • Indefinite transformation prospect.

Classification: Agidae Socio-Assistance CCNL, level E1. Location: Grottaferrata (Rome).
